Priority-Aware Learning-Unlearning Correction for Dynamic Decentralized LoRA Fine-Tuning
📰 ArXiv cs.AI
arXiv:2606.22878v1 Announce Type: cross Abstract: As large language models (LLMs) are increasingly deployed at the network edge to provide pervasive generative AI services, decentralized federated learning (DFL) provides a vital mechanism for privacy-preserving, domain-specific fine-tuning through peer-to-peer exchanges of parameter-efficient updates.
